Dental materials have come a long way in recent years, with advancements in technology and research leading to the development of new and innovative materials that are revolutionizing the field of dentistry. These materials are improving the way dentists treat their patients, making procedures more efficient, effective, and comfortable.

One of the most exciting advancements in dental materials is the development of bioactive materials. These materials are designed to interact with the body’s natural processes, promoting healing and regeneration. For example, bioactive composites release calcium and phosphate ions, which can help remineralize tooth enamel and prevent decay. This can reduce the need for invasive treatments like fillings and crowns, leading to better outcomes for patients.

Another promising advancement is the use of nanotechnology in dental materials. Nanomaterials are tiny particles that can be engineered to have specific properties, such as increased strength or antibacterial properties. Nanocomposites, for example, are being used to create stronger, more durable dental restorations that can withstand the pressures of chewing and biting. Nanoparticles are also being incorporated into dental materials to kill bacteria and prevent infections, reducing the risk of complications after procedures.

Innovations in material science have also led to the development of materials that are more esthetically pleasing than ever before. Tooth-colored ceramics and composites can now closely mimic the appearance of natural teeth, blending seamlessly with the surrounding dentition. This allows for more conservative restorations that preserve as much of the natural tooth structure as possible while still achieving a beautiful, natural-looking result.

Advancements in dental materials are also improving the patient experience. New materials are being developed to make procedures faster and more comfortable, reducing the need for multiple appointments and minimizing discomfort during treatment. For example, self-adhesive materials eliminate the need for bonding agents, simplifying the restorative process and saving time for both patients and dentists.
